Epochalyptik says... #8

There's no need to even include Quicken and Elite Arcanist .

You need Trait Doctoring to resolve before you can cast either destruction spell targeting the affected permanent. Otherwise, the target will still have its original characteristics.

Additionally, Trait Doctoring can't change the color of a permanent. It only changes color words and basic land types.

Trait Doctoring and Peak Eruption Interaction

Asked by Badhand 11 minutes ago

can I use Trait Doctoring to change a Forest "basic land-forest" into "basic land-mountain" and then hit the altered land with Peak Eruption .

rulings:9/15/2013 Peak Eruption can target any land with the subtype Mountain, not just those named Mountain. It cant target a land that doesnt have that subtype, even if the land can tap for R.

So I can use it to destroy Steam Vents which isn't named "mountain" but has the mountain subtype. can I do the same with the forest?

Raitaki says... Answer #1 The Forest basically becomes a basic Mountain that is named "Forest", so yes you can hit it with Peak EruptionMTG Card: Peak Eruption .
